Q: Is 11,488,508 a Prime Number?
A: No, 11,488,508 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 11488508 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 1,061 2,122 2,707 4,244 5,414 10,828 2,872,127 5,744,254 and 11,488,508, with no remainder.
Since 11,488,508 cannot be divided by just 1 and 11,488,508, it is not a prime number.
